The ever-popular W!ld Rice pantomime returns with a parody of Charles Dickens' A Christmas Carol. Directed by Hossan Leong and written by Jonathan Lim, A $ingapore Carol stars Sebastian Tan (aka Broadway Beng) as miserly multi-millionaire S.K. Loo who prefers to spend his Christmases alone in his penthouse, so he doesn't have to spend an extra cent on anyone else. But when three spirits pay him a visit to give a glimpse of his past, present and future, S.K. Loo is forced to re-evaluate his five Cs.

As with previous W!ld Rice pantomimes, you can expect a dash of Singlish humour, plenty of topical references, and a side-splitting soundtrack that ranges from remixed Christmas classics to hilariously reworded radio hits.

A $ingapore Carol runs from now till Dec 15 at Victoria Theatre. Tickets from Sistic.
